Visitation at Lake C.I., FL

How to visit, scheduling, dress code, and visitor requirements

Overview

Visiting Lake C.I. starts with approval: anyone 12 or older must complete a visitation application and wait for notification before showing up. Submit only one application per person, and follow the instructions carefully—incomplete forms get denied. Visitors 16 and older need a valid photo ID, and everyone (plus belongings) may be searched. Dress code is enforced: shirts and shoes required, no military-style camouflage, and dresses, skirts, or shorts more than three inches above the knee aren't allowed. Bring up to $50 cash per visitor for vending only, and any prescription medication must be in its original labeled container. Giving money directly to inmates is never permitted. Staff won't hold your items, and you can only bring one vehicle key unless a keyless device gets inspected and approved.

Common Questions

Do I need approval before visiting Lake C.I.?

Yes. You must wait until your visitation application is approved and you’re notified before coming to Lake C.I.

What can I bring to a visit at Lake C.I.?

Bring up to $50 cash per visitor for vending only, plus prescription medication in the original labeled container for your needed dosage. Visitors with babies may bring limited baby items. Needles, syringes, and anything intended for an inmate are prohibited—and staff won't hold items for you.

What is Lake C.I.'s visitor dress code?

Shirts and shoes are required, and certain footwear (including Heelys) and shoes with removable parts are not allowed. Dresses, skirts, or Bermuda-length shorts more than three inches above the knee and military-style camouflage clothing are prohibited.
